On Thu, 7 Oct 1999, Leonid Pauzner wrote:

> On December 1998 I was reporting that newly uploaded DJGPP 2.02
> had a broken emu387.dxe which became obvious on my FPU-less machine
> (DJGPP 2.02 package was fixed in a couple of days).

On what platform?  What OS, what version?  Please always supply this 
information.

The emulator included with v2.02 and earlier has several bugs, most of 
them go back to the first v2.x release almost 4 years ago.  I'm sending 
you (in a separate message) a patched version of emu387.dxe produced from 
the latest development sources.  Please see if it makes the problems go 
away.

> crash.log always ends with:
>         FPU unavailable at eip=4f19; flags=3246
>         eax=00000000 ebx=00000007 ecx=37fcb98d edx=37fcb98d
>         esi=00098f3b edi=00001eca ebp=00098920 esp=000988e8 cs=a7
>         ds=af es=af fs=8f gs=bf ss=af error=0006

This message comes from CWSDPMI, not from Make or the emulator.  I have 
never seen anything like this before.  If this problem persists after you 
start using the patched emulator, you will have to investigate some 
more.  No one of the development team has access to an FPU-less machine, 
so all we can do is set 387=n and assume this produces the same behavior 
as on a machine without an FPU.

One thing I would try is to set 387=n and see if the above message goes 
away (if it isn't solved by the patched emulator).
